Beetles Mistake Bottles For Mates
- Eric Geiger opens with a story about Australian jewel beetles mating with shiny bottles instead of females.
- He uses this image to illustrate how cultural 'bottles' pull people away from God's design for sex.
Hookup Apps Fail To Satisfy
- Swipe-based hookup culture promised easy pleasure but research shows it increases burnout and worsens mental health.
- The cultural 'bottle' of dating apps fails to deliver sustained joy or deep relationships.
Consent Is Necessary But Not Sufficient
- Scholars argue consent alone is an inadequate sexual ethic and leads to regret.
- We need a higher sexual ethic that guards emotional and moral wellbeing beyond mere permission.
